What the named posts actually showed
Leah (@leahbluewater) hit the timeline around 6:05 a.m. ET with the early jolt. She said the floor “just shot past $4,000 USD to 44,000 DOGE” and shared listing screenshots at 44,000 DOGE ($4,010), 44,969 DOGE ($4,098), and 45,000 DOGE ($4,101). That was the first clear dollar frame of the day, and it put the market in the $4,000s before noon chatter piled on.
Hofer (@Hofers) followed at 10:46 a.m. ET with a sharper snapshot. He said Doginal Dogs were up 52%, put the floor at $4,124, and noted there were only seven dogs until a 50,000 DOGE floor. He tied the heat to DDNYC landing in less than ten days. His marketplace screenshot read floor 44K with a +52.3% mark, 30-day volume of 5 million DOGE, total volume 320M, market cap $41 million, 88 trades, and 249 listed, with visible asks at 44,000 DOGE ($4,124) and 44,969 DOGE ($4,215). Those figures belong to his post and the trending-page summary, not a live desk feed.
Paws (@PawsMeta) piled in at 12:59 p.m. ET with “DOGINAL DOGS HIT NEW ATH,” stressing the print came during a bear market, prior to full rollout of the TCG, and prior to the exclusive NYC conference. Majors were quiet. The dogs were not.
CoinGecko’s Sunday morning snapshot at 8:04 a.m. ET kept the broader market almost flat: Bitcoin near $77,194, Ethereum near $2,427.88, XRP near $1.49, Solana near $94.40, and DOGE near $0.092537 with a roughly 3% green day. Against that chop, a free-mint Doginals floor ripping into the mid-forty-thousands in DOGE looked like pure mindshare on the timeline.
Doginal Dogs remains 10,000 hand-curated pixel dogs inscribed on Dogecoin, freeminted Jan. 11, 2024, with trading pointed at market.doginaldogs.com and the brand hub at doginaldogs.com. DDNYC is set for Sept. 2-4, 2026 in New York and is sold out. Doginal Dogs Legends, the Rise of the Pack set with 111 hand-drawn cards, had preorders reported sold out on day one. None of that is a new launch announcement. It is context for why hosts and holders treated Sunday’s candles as the brand story itself.
